Output efbe1943c6704cb5810556b16d434f72724a9de85e823eb7b3dfbd0512a0a16a:21

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ddda6739026fa1ddb6fbfb68ffaefb7fc6e603e7 OP_EQUAL
address
ACfKdhsq1i3dJ7yu3fYuTEEb5BWPKvMVhC
transaction
efbe1943c6704cb5810556b16d434f72724a9de85e823eb7b3dfbd0512a0a16a